Role Overview:

The Training Specialist is responsible for delivering training to new and existing BGRS employees in the Canadian Government Division on policies, procedures, process methods, and soft skills.

Primary Responsibilities:
  • Work with the Manager, Learning & Development to produce and maintain training materials such as Leader’s Guides, Participant Guides and student materials, job-aids, PowerPoint presentations, and Quick Reference Guides to support learner’s ongoing training and development needs
  • Coordinate and deliver new hire and incumbent training, using web-based and classroom delivery methods
  • Prepare the communications to accompany the launch of all training
  • Follow up with trainees to insure learning transfer and to address post-training questions
  • Assist with compiling training metrics
  • Evaluate training to measure learning outcomes and continuously improve course content & delivery
  • Work with Manager, Learning & Development to support content updates and development of training documentation and communications. Review and recommend modifications to current procedures, tools, processes and training material when necessary to ensure effectiveness and efficiency while maintaining quality service delivery
  • Additional projects, assignments and administrative responsibilities as needed to support the Learning & Development team
Qualifications:
  • College diploma or University degree in the Arts, Business ,Learning and Development, or in a related field
  • 1-3 years of previous experience delivering training to adult learners, preferably in a customer service business
  • Previous experience in a call center or contact center is an asset
  • Knowledge of adult learning and/or training facilitation
  • Excellent oral and written communication skills
  • Attention to detail, follow through and proofreading skills essential
  • Superior presentation skills
  • Analytical skills to determine root causes and develop solutions
  • High degree of personal accountability
  • Ability to work well with minimal supervision
  • Bilingualism is strongly preferred
